A Brief History of Gallons: Tracing the Roots of the Discrepancy
The history of the gallon is long and winding, reflecting the evolution of measurement systems across different cultures and eras. " Early gallons varied significantly in size, depending on local customs and the specific goods being measured (wine, beer, etc.). Practically speaking, the word "gallon" itself is derived from the Old French "galon," meaning "large container. Standardization efforts began in the 18th and 19th centuries, but unfortunately, this led to two distinct standards: one in the US and another in the UK.
The US gallon's origins lie in the wine gallon of England, which was approximately 231 cubic inches. This measurement was adopted by the newly formed United States and became enshrined in US customary units. Consider this: meanwhile, the UK gradually shifted towards a different system, leading to the imperial gallon. This divergence, seemingly minor initially, has resulted in persistent differences that continue to this day.
Defining the Difference: Volume and Conversion Factors
The key difference between the US gallon and the UK gallon lies in their precise volume:
- US liquid gallon: Exactly 231 cubic inches, or approximately 3.78541 liters.
- UK imperial gallon: Exactly 277.42 cubic inches, or approximately 4.54609 liters.
This seemingly small difference in cubic inches translates to a significant difference in overall volume. On the flip side, the UK gallon is approximately 20% larger than its US counterpart. This disparity is crucial to remember when converting volumes between the two systems Easy to understand, harder to ignore..
- US gallons to UK gallons: Multiply the US gallon value by 0.832674.
- UK gallons to US gallons: Multiply the UK gallon value by 1.20095.
It’s important to use these precise conversion factors for accuracy. Rounding off can lead to significant errors, especially when dealing with large volumes.
Practical Implications: Where the Difference Matters
The difference between US and UK gallons is not just an academic curiosity; it has significant practical implications across various fields:
-
Fuel Efficiency: When comparing fuel economy figures (miles per gallon or kilometers per liter), it's crucial to note whether the figures are based on US or UK gallons. A vehicle advertised as getting 30 mpg (US) will actually get fewer miles per gallon if the calculation used UK gallons.
-
Cooking and Recipes: Many recipes, especially older ones, might use gallons as a unit of measurement. If you're following a recipe from a different country, you need to be aware of which gallon is being referenced to ensure accurate measurements. Incorrect conversions can drastically alter the outcome of the recipe.
-
Industrial Processes: Industries that deal with large quantities of liquids (e.g., chemicals, petroleum) must be acutely aware of the difference. Using the wrong gallon can lead to significant errors in production, storage, and transportation, potentially resulting in costly mistakes and safety hazards.
-
Scientific Research: In scientific experiments involving liquids, precise measurements are very important. Confusing US and UK gallons can compromise the accuracy and reproducibility of research findings. Clear labeling and meticulous conversion are vital to avoid errors Easy to understand, harder to ignore..
